瀏覽代碼

pinctrl: mediatek: Make eint_m u16

For SoC's which lacks EINT support, U16_MAX is assigned to both eint_m
and eint_n through macro NO_EINT_SUPPORT. This will generate integer
overflow warning because eint_m is declared as u8 type. Hence modify
the eint_m type to u16.

Signed-off-by: Manivannan Sadhasivam <manivannan.sadhasivam@linaro.org>
Reviewed-by: Matthias Brugger <matthias.bgg@gmail.com>
Signed-off-by: Linus Walleij <linus.walleij@linaro.org>
Manivannan Sadhasivam 6 年之前
父節點
當前提交
28e0603c4d
共有 1 個文件被更改,包括 1 次插入1 次删除
  1. 1 1
      drivers/pinctrl/mediatek/pinctrl-mtk-common-v2.h

+ 1 - 1
drivers/pinctrl/mediatek/pinctrl-mtk-common-v2.h

@@ -154,7 +154,7 @@ struct mtk_func_desc {
  * @eitn_n:		the eint number for this pin
  */
 struct mtk_eint_desc {
-	u8 eint_m;
+	u16 eint_m;
 	u16 eint_n;
 };